Emurasoft, Inc. announced
today that the company is seeking volunteers to play the preview version
of ShadowFlare: Episode One and report all grammatical errors in
dialogue, strange or inappropriate dialogue, game inconsistencies, or
minor bugs in the preview version. The company is preparing the release
of the completed version of Episode One on October 8th.
We’re interested in fixing
all grammatical errors and minor bugs for the final version as well as
assessing how much gamers like the game,” said Yutaka Emura, president
of Emurasoft, Inc.
Emurasoft finished
localizing the original Japanese game this month, but they expect the
preview version to contain some linguistic errors or inconsistencies

ShadowFlare is an
action/role-playing shareware game that was released by Denyusha Co.,
Ltd. in Kyoto, Japan last October. Following its release, ShadowFlare
became a craze among Japanese gamers. In ShadowFlare, players are
mercenaries that help people in turmoil and fight with notorious
monsters. As players adventure through dungeons and remote cities, their
fighting skills grow, and eventually they choose their own destiny as a
warrior, wizard, or hunter.
ShadowFlare consists of four episodes. After the release of the first
episode on October 8th, the remaining episodes will be released each
following month. ShadowFlare will be available online and worldwide for
